Military Sexual Trauma: Current Knowledge and Future Directions
Explore the critical insights in "Military Sexual Trauma: Current Knowledge and Future Directions" by Carolyn B. Allard, published by Taylor & Francis Ltd in 2014. This enlightening book delves into the complex issues surrounding military sexual trauma, offering a comprehensive collection of empirical and theoretical research. Spanning 152 pages, it addresses the profound impact of such trauma on soldiers, including its connections to post-traumatic stress disorder and psychosexual disorders. Originally published as a special issue of the Journal of Trauma & Dissociation, this work is essential for anyone seeking to understand the nuances of military sexual trauma and its implications for the future.
